Which axis of movement is primarily controlled by elevators?

The correct choice is the lateral axis. Elevators are primarily responsible for controlling an aircraft's pitch, which refers to the up and down movement of the nose of the aircraft. This movement occurs around the lateral axis, an imaginary line that runs from wingtip to wingtip. When the elevator is deflected, it changes the angle of attack of the tail section, causing the nose of the aircraft to move upwards or downwards.

The other options represent different types of movement axes: the longitudinal axis relates to roll (rotation around the aircraft's length), the vertical axis pertains to yaw (side-to-side movement of the nose), and the angular axis is a more generalized term that doesn't specify a direction of pitch, roll, or yaw. The specific role of elevators in pitch control directly ties them to the lateral axis of movement.
